Massachusetts says: "If you're a nonresident with an annual Massachusetts gross income of more than either $8,000 or the prorated personal exemption, whichever is less, you must file a Massachusetts tax … Nettet6. jan. 2024 · Schedule K-1 is an IRS tax form used by partnerships to report income, deductions, and credit of their partners. The Canadian equivalent of Schedule K-1 is the T5013. K-1 splits partnership earnings so that earnings can be taxed at an individual income tax rate instead of the corporate tax rate.
